数字系统的可测性设计原则_第1页
数字系统的可测性设计原则_第2页
数字系统的可测性设计原则_第3页
数字系统的可测性设计原则_第4页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数字系统的可测性设计原则数字系统的可测性设计原则----宋停云与您分享--------宋停云与您分享----数字系统的可测性设计原则数字系统的可测性设计原则是指在设计数字系统时,需要考虑其可测性,并采取相应的设计措施,以便能够对系统进行有效的测试和验证。下面将按照步骤思考的方式,逐步介绍数字系统的可测性设计原则。第一步:明确系统的测试目标在设计数字系统之前,首先需要明确系统的测试目标。这包括确定系统的功能需求、性能需求和安全需求等。只有明确了测试目标,才能在设计过程中有针对性地采取相应的设计措施来满足这些目标。第二步:设计可测性需求设计可测性需求是指在设计数字系统时,要考虑系统的可测性,并将可测性作为设计需求之一。可测性需求包括系统的可测性指标、测试用例设计等。通过设计可测性需求,可以明确测试的范围和深度,并在设计过程中提前预置测试的需要。第三步:采用模块化设计模块化设计是指将系统划分为多个模块,并对每个模块进行设计和测试。模块化设计有助于提高系统的可测性,因为每个模块都可以进行测试和验证,降低了测试的复杂性。同时,模块化设计也有助于提高系统的可维护性和可扩展性。第四步:引入自动化测试工具在设计数字系统时,可以引入自动化测试工具来提高系统的可测性。自动化测试工具可以自动执行测试用例,减少了手动测试的工作量,并提高了测试的效率和准确性。同时,自动化测试工具也可以提供更多的测试覆盖度,对系统的各个方面进行全面测试。第五步:设计可追溯性可追溯性是指能够追踪系统的设计、实现和测试过程,以确保测试的全面性和准确性。设计数字系统时,可以设计合适的文档和日志记录机制,记录系统的设计思路、实现过程和测试结果等。这样可以方便后续的测试验证和系统维护工作。第六步:进行集成测试在设计数字系统时,需要进行集成测试,将各个模块进行整合测试,验证系统在整体上的功能和性能。集成测试可以帮助发现模块之间的接口问题和集成问题,并确保系统的各个部分能够正常协同工作。第七步:进行系统测试在系统设计完成后,需要进行系统测试,对整个系统进行全面的测试和验证。系统测试可以模拟真实的使用环境,验证系统是否满足需求,并检查系统的性能、稳定性和安全性等。系统测试有助于发现系统中存在的问题,并进行相应的修复和改进。总结:数字系统的可测性设计原则是确保系统能够进行有效测试和验证的重要原则。通过明确测试目标、设计可测性需求、采用模块化设计、引入自动

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论